The most underrated team in SEC this upcoming season🏈

That’s a REAL sleeper too, because the SEC media picked Auburn 12th out of 16 teams.

Why I’m watching them: Alex Golesh + Byrum Brown gives Auburn a completely different offensive identity, and LB Xavier Atkins was voted preseason first-team All-SEC. I’m not calling them an SEC champion yet, but I could absolutely see them being that team everybody has ranked around 10th–12th in the conference that suddenly goes 8–4 or 9–3 and ruins somebody’s Playoff hopes.

My sleeper tier would be: Auburn = biggest sleeper, South Carolina = dangerous sleeper, and Missouri = don’t-forget-about-them team. Missouri has more respect nationally, though, so Auburn is the spicier pick.

🔥 HOT TAKE: Alabama needs to bring the white helmets back at least ONCE.

It wouldn’t even be abandoning tradition even though most of us weren’t alive. White helmets are part of Alabama’s history, and they haven’t worn them since 1984. I would like to imagine the white helmet, crimson numbers, crimson stripe, white jersey and white pants for one huge road game. 😮‍💨
Alabama doesn’t need new uniforms at all, what if they bring an OLD tradition back. 🐘⚪️🔴
